一个固定的b类地址,使它能够适应至少76个网络,每个网络至少有多少台主机。怎么算的?
展开全部
从固定的 B 类地址中,我们可以得知前两个字节是网络位,后两个字节是主机位。由于 1 个字节有 8 位,因此总共有 16 位用于表示网络部分,另外 16 位用于表示主机部分。
题目要求至少需要支持 76 个网络,因此我们需要确定需要多少位来表示网络部分和主机部分。假设用 X 位来表示网络部分,则剩下的 16-X 位用于表示主机部分。因为每一个网络至少需要一个主机(用于连接网关或路由器),所以每个网络最少会占用两个主机位。
将总网络数 76 转化成二进制形式,得到:
1001100
其中,高位的 1 表示至少需要占用 7 个网络位。如果只使用 7 个网络位,则主机位将有 9 个(16-7)。由于需要至少有两个主机位用于表示每个网络,因此平均每个网络最少可容纳 29−2=51029−2=510 台主机。
如果还想进一步减小每个网络所包含的主机数量,可以增加网络位的数量。例如,至少需要 8 个网络位,则主机位将有 8 位。在这种情况下,每个网络最少可以容纳 28−2=25428−2=254 台主机。
因此,为了适应至少 76 个网络,并且每个网络中至少有两台主机,我们需要使用至少 7 个网络位,这样每个网络最少能容纳 510 台主机。
题目要求至少需要支持 76 个网络,因此我们需要确定需要多少位来表示网络部分和主机部分。假设用 X 位来表示网络部分,则剩下的 16-X 位用于表示主机部分。因为每一个网络至少需要一个主机(用于连接网关或路由器),所以每个网络最少会占用两个主机位。
将总网络数 76 转化成二进制形式,得到:
1001100
其中,高位的 1 表示至少需要占用 7 个网络位。如果只使用 7 个网络位,则主机位将有 9 个(16-7)。由于需要至少有两个主机位用于表示每个网络,因此平均每个网络最少可容纳 29−2=51029−2=510 台主机。
如果还想进一步减小每个网络所包含的主机数量,可以增加网络位的数量。例如,至少需要 8 个网络位,则主机位将有 8 位。在这种情况下,每个网络最少可以容纳 28−2=25428−2=254 台主机。
因此,为了适应至少 76 个网络,并且每个网络中至少有两台主机,我们需要使用至少 7 个网络位,这样每个网络最少能容纳 510 台主机。
Storm代理
2023-07-25 广告
2023-07-25 广告
StormProxies是一家提供动态代理服务器服务的企业,旨在帮助用户更好地管理网络访问和安全。以下是一些关于StormProxies的IP动态代理服务的特点:1. 高匿名性:StormProxies的动态代理服务器具有高匿名性,可以有效...
点击进入详情页
本回答由Storm代理提供
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询